The most required occupations in Hungary

The most required occupations in Hungary can vary depending on the region, industry, and economic conditions. However, certain sectors consistently experience demand for skilled professionals. Here are some of the most sought-after occupations in Hungary:

  1. Information Technology (IT): Hungary has a growing IT sector, and there is a consistent demand for software developers, programmers, IT specialists, and cyber security experts. Budapest, in particular, is known as a hub for tech companies.
  2. Engineering: Engineers, especially those in fields like mechanical, electrical, and automotive engineering, are in high demand, particularly in the automotive manufacturing sector.
  3. Healthcare: Healthcare professionals such as doctors, nurses, pharmacists, and healthcare technicians are continually needed to support the healthcare system.
  4. Manufacturing and Production: Hungary has a strong manufacturing sector, and skilled workers in roles such as machine operators, production supervisors, and quality control specialists are often sought after.
  5. Finance and Banking: Professionals in finance, accounting, auditing, and banking are in demand to manage financial operations for businesses and financial institutions.
  6. Teaching and Education: Teachers and educators, especially those proficient in English or other foreign languages, are needed in schools and language centers.
  7. Sales and Marketing: Sales representatives, marketing professionals, and digital marketing specialists are often sought after to promote products and services.
  8. Customer Service: Customer service representatives and support staff are required in various sectors, including telecommunications, e-commerce, and customer-focused industries.
  9. Skilled Trades: Skilled trades such as electricians, plumbers, welders, and HVAC technicians are often in demand in construction and maintenance projects.
  10. Language and Translation Services: Bilingual or multilingual professionals who can offer translation and interpretation services are sought after, especially in regions with international business presence.
  11. Tourism and Hospitality: Hungary's tourism industry requires hospitality workers, including hotel staff, tour guides, and restaurant personnel.
  12. Environmental and Renewable Energy: With an increasing focus on sustainability, professionals in environmental science, renewable energy, and sustainable development are increasingly in demand.

Requirements for obtaining a Hungary work permit

Requirements for obtaining a work permit in Hungary are contingent upon the type of permit sought and individual circumstances. To acquire a work permit in Hungary, the following criteria generally apply:

  1. Employment Offer: You must secure a legitimate job offer from a Hungarian employer, supported by a signed employment contract or a letter of intent that outlines your employment terms.
  2. Valid Passport: Your passport should remain valid for the entire duration of your stay in Hungary.
  3. Qualifications and Experience: Depending on the position, you may need to provide evidence of your qualifications, degrees, and relevant work experience that align with the job requirements. This may include diplomas, certificates, and professional recommendations.
  4. Labor Market Test: In some cases, employers must demonstrate that there are no qualified candidates from Hungary or the European Union (EU) available for the position. This might involve posting the job vacancy and attempting to recruit local candidates before considering a non-EU/EEA worker.
  5. Health Insurance: You must possess valid health insurance coverage for your stay in Hungary, which can be obtained through your employer or independently.
  6. Application: You are required to complete the necessary application form, obtainable either from the Hungarian Immigration Office or through their online platform.
  7. Payment of Application Fees: You must pay the requisite application fees for the work permit, with the specific amount varying depending on the type of permit and processing time.
  8. Supplementary Documentation: Depending on the specific work permit category and your personal circumstances, additional documents such as a criminal record certificate, a medical certificate, or proof of accommodation may be necessary.

It's important to note that the specific requirements and documentation may change based on the type of work permit, individual circumstances, and potential amendments to immigration regulations. Application Process:

The application process for various Hungary working visas can vary. For instance, eligible employees may apply for an EU Blue Card, for which they must:

  1. Possess a valid travel document.
  2. Provide documentation of the purpose of their entry and exit.
  3. Satisfy the legal employment requirements.
  4. Maintain comprehensive health insurance coverage.
  5. Furnish a valid address for their stay in Hungary.

The application process entails the submission of a valid passport, biometric data, an application form, and the aforementioned documents. Once the EU Blue Card is approved, the regional directorate will authorize the issuance of a residence permit visa and inform the Consular Officers accordingly.
